Sql ORACLE SUBSTR编号类型
我有一个查询,它在select语句中使用以下语句Sql ORACLE SUBSTR编号类型,sql,oracle,Sql,Oracle,我有一个查询,它在select语句中使用以下语句 WHERE section_id=SUBSTR(:rId, 5, 6) rId在哪里是N00401E 因此,我从rId中提取第5和第6个字符“01” 我得到的错误是ORA-01722:无效号码 rId有一个类型号(2) 我试着打电话给你,但这不起作用。有人能帮忙吗?要提取字符5和6,您应该: SUBSTR(:rId, 5, 2) 请参阅。子字符串适用于字符串数据类型,而不适用于数字。rId的内容是什么?谢谢-很好用!(现在我已经看过这些文件了
WHERE section_id=SUBSTR(:rId, 5, 6)
rId在哪里是N00401E
因此,我从rId中提取第5和第6个字符“01”
我得到的错误是ORA-01722:无效号码
rId有一个类型号(2)
我试着打电话给你,但这不起作用。有人能帮忙吗?要提取字符5和6,您应该:
SUBSTR(:rId, 5, 2)
请参阅。
子字符串
适用于字符串数据类型,而不适用于数字。rId
的内容是什么?谢谢-很好用!(现在我已经看过这些文件了,这是有道理的。)